Guillermo Pardo 1 year ago
1

My wife and I visited for the first time for dinner. We were seated closest to the kitchen and bathroom. Firstly, that table... seems out of place, as it looked like a forced seating area. Especially considering all the foot traffic to and from the kitchenand literally 3 feet from the Men?s Room door. The highlight was the bread and oil. However, the dinner was the realdisappointment. My wife ordered the Parmesan Chicken dinner and I ordered the Great White Buffalo. The sauce used for theParmesan chicken dish was super sweet and tasted like something straight out of a jar that they likely purchased from theSafeway in the shopping center. And both her chicken and mine were super dry on the inside of the breading. The Alfredo saucethat came with my dish was so pasty. Very thick and chalky and inedible. The food was over priced and definitely underdelivered. Ten out of ten would not recommend ever going here. As I know there are places far superior. Read more

James Remington II 1 year ago
1

They only had 1 server trying to run the whole restaurant by herself, poor girl looked super stressed. The pizza was incredibly... overpriced. $17.99 for XL plus $4 per topping. Ended up being $35 and change. The toppings were barely there and not spread outevenly at all, I couldn't even see the mushroom or bacon, maybe 1 or 2 little slices of jalapenos per slice of pizza. The pizzawas also about 4 min overcooked on one side,burnt and basically not edible. Won't be going back!!! Read more
